A 46-year old man, Adesola Adedeji, was on Tuesday arraigned before an Iyaganku Magistrates’ Court, Ibadan, over an alleged N3 million visa fraud.
Adedeji, whose address was not provided, is being charged with stealing and obtaining money under false pretence, to which he pleaded not guilty.
The Prosecutor, ASP Musbau Lawal, told the court that the defendant committed the offence at about 4.00p.m on Jan. 25, at Oluyole Estate, Ibadan.
Lawal alleged that the defendant obtained the money from the complainant, Damilola Ademola, with the pretext of procuring a Luxemburg visa for her.
The prosecutor said that the defendant who could not procure the visa, converted the money to his personal use.
He said that the offence contravened Sections 419 and 390(9) of the Criminal Laws of Oyo State, 2000.
The Magistrate, Mr Olaolu Olanipekun granted the defendant bail in the sum of N1 million, with one reliable surety in like sum.
He adjourned the case until Feb. 2, 2026, for hearing.
